Redirect Warning

You’re opening a new web page going to host xxnxx.fun that is not part of heneghan peng architects.

Please double check that the address is correct.

https://xxnxx.fun/xvideo-2330b630a226a3c65689e546084fcdfc.html

Continue or Cancel